Description:
This MAb recognizes a protein of 150kDa, identified as CD103, which is the alpha-E integrin subunit of the heterodimeric alpha-E beta-7 (aEb7) integrin belonging to a small beta-7 integrin subfamily. CD103 is expressed on more than 95% of intraepithelial CD8+ cells and on 40% of mucosa-associated T cells, whereas less than 2% of resting blood lymphocytes are CD103-positive. In several malignant conditions, such as T-cell lymphomas and hairy cell leukemia (HCL), the cells express CD103. Antibody to CD103 is an extremely useful addition to the IHC panel for the diagnosis of hairy cell leukemia (HCL).
